Here is the 'State Government's Clarification' for Consumer Confusions on 'Griha Jyoti Yojana'
There was confusion as to whether the apartment dwellers would get 200 units of free electricity under the Congress Government's ambitious Gurha Jyoti Scheme.
Also there were many more confusions among electricity consumers. The state government has clarified those confusions. Read more about what it is.
The state government (Karnataka Government) has issued clarification proceedings in this regard. Clarification has been given to the points requested by the electricity supply companies regarding the provision of free electricity facility to every house under Griha Jyoti Yojana.
Regarding the fact that this scheme is applicable to multi-stored apartments, the government has said that this scheme is applicable to all such houses for which there is a separate meter and meter reading is being done.
Still, the government has answered the question that the Griha Jyoti Yojana will be applicable to the customers and users who have newly got electricity connection for domestic use after the government's order. That is, since the newly connected customers have no usage history and the average monthly usage of domestic users in the state is 53 units, it has been decided to extend the facility of this scheme to 53 units.
This scheme has also answered the question whether it is applicable to electricity users living in rented houses, and if the household electricity users are tenants, they can get the facility by linking the Aadhaar number related to the address of the residential house in the Seva Sindhu portal and registering.
The government has given a clarification that even if the household users and beneficiaries exceed the limit of 200 units in any of the months, they will continue in the said scheme.
Still, if less than one year of usage is recorded in 2022-23, the method of considering the short duration average of such houses is doubtful, as there is no usage history and the monthly average usage of the householders in the state is 53 units.
